Background technique
Tire curing bladder is equivalent to the internal model of tire-mold, in green tire vulcanization, by with fit in tire, it is real
Now to the vulcanization shapping function of tire.Specifically vulcanization when, to tire curing bladder inside fill superheated water or compressed gas etc. Jie
Matter makes capsule uphold support tire sealant embryo, using the flowing heat transfer feature of capsule medium fluid, keeps tire vulcanization process
Middle temperature relative equilibrium reaches the uniform effect of tyre vulcanization, improves the balance quality of tire.Because it is with thermally conductive fast, efficiency
It the advantages that high, easy to operate, is widely applied in tire production.
Capsule is extremely important in sulfidation, and capsule selection is unreasonable, it is easy to capsule discounting, tyre cavity is caused to choke with resentment,
The leakage of upper pumping, even capsule.The form of capsule has very much, but must combine with the vulcanizer of factory.In addition, capsule
Pattern Design is also critically important, and good Pattern Design not only contributes to the convenience of dress tire, also helps the sky between capsule and fetus
Gas discharge.According to exhaust mode, it is generally divided into bias type exhaust line, broken stone type exhaust line and grid exhaust line.
59/80R63 tire meaning: 59 indicate that the section width of tire is 59 inches, and 80 indicate that flat ratio is 80%, i.e. tire
The ratio of section height and tyre section width is 80%, and a height of 47.2 inches of tire section, R indicates radial wire cord tire, 63 tables
Show that the rim diameter that the model tire is matched is 63 inches.
In May, 2015, the Chinese success of independent research 59/80R63 tire, the tire belong to the mechanical son of all-steel giant-scale engineering
Noon tire, a diameter of 4.03 meters, up to 5.8 tons of weights.Currently, the curing bag design for the sizing of 59/80R63 tyre vulcanization is still not
Maturation easily occurs giving a discount in tire, tyre cavity chokes with resentment, vulcanizes phenomena such as unevenness because capsule and tire specification mismatch, significantly
Tire qualification rate is reduced, and giant tyre figure is big, single tyre material cost is considerable, economic loss caused by vulcanization is unqualified
It is larger.It is badly in need of the giant tyre curing bag to match with 59/80R63 tire in the market.
Summary of the invention
In view of the above-mentioned problems, the present invention provides a kind of curing bags for 59/80R63 tire building.This tire sulphur
Change capsule, it is mating with tire that specification is 59/80R63, it greatly improves the qualification rate of product, avoids the appearance and specification of product
It is unqualified, reduce the waste of raw material and manpower.
The specific technical solution of the present invention is a kind of giant tyre curing bag, and the capsule ontology including circular ring shape is described
The both ends of capsule ontology be provided with the capsule shoulder towards the center curvature of capsule ontology, capsule side, capsule neck, institute
The outer end for the capsule neck stated is provided with folder edge.The giant tyre curing bag parameter designing is as follows: overall diameter DB is 2840mm,
Overall height H B is 2050mm, and interior thickness To is 20mm, and neck thickness To' is 26mm, and folder edge internal diameter dB is 1310mm, and folder edge is high
Spending a is 40mm, and folder edge width b is 20mm.Specific parameters of structural dimension is the dimensional parameters progress according to 59/80R63 tire
Design.
Further, in the giant tyre curing bag, the capsule shoulder, capsule side, capsule neck are all in round
Camber line design, the design of circular arc line realize smooth transition conducive in the capsule shoulder and capsule side joint, described
Capsule side and capsule neck joint realize smooth transition, making capsule, dynamic balancing is more stable when in use, the radius of circular arc
But also the structure of capsule is more firm, it is more identical with the tyre cavity of 59/80R63 specification tyre;The capsule shoulder, capsule side
It is respectively 4980~4990mm, 375~400mm, 280 that radius where portion, capsule neck on the inside of circular arc, which is successively R1, R2, R3,
~290mm.
Further, in the giant tyre curing bag, the thickness at middle part of the folder edge neck towards capsule ontology
It is gradually thinning, the capsule side with a thickness of 24~26mm, the capsule shoulder with a thickness of 21~23mm.Vulcanizate
The thickness change of capsule is mainly to fill the flowing heat transfer of the medium fluids such as superheated water or compressed gas when considering vulcanization inside curing bag
Feature.The design can preferably adapt to the process conditions at scene, extend capsule so that capsule is easier to operate in use
Service life.
Further, the outer surface of the giant tyre curing bag is equipped with Non-smooth surface and is vented grain, and it is oblique to can be dumb light
The exhaust grain of line, more successfully drains the gas between capsule and tire, realizes fitting closely for capsule and tire.
Beneficial effects of the present invention, the capsule ﹑ capsule side Jing Bu and capsule shoulder circular shape design, so that this capsule exists
It can must be bonded with more preferable in tire in use process, avoid capsule shoulder whirlpool gas;The exhaust line of appearance is conducive to capsule and embryo
Air discharge between tire.It is mating with 59/80R63 tire, it is readily produced operation, increases substantially the vulcanization of 59/80R63 tire
Quality improves the qualification rate of tire product.
